Gofynasoch: Pa gynllun sy'n gyflymach yn Android?

Mae'r canlyniadau'n dangos mai'r cynllun cyflymaf yw Cynllun Cymharol, ond mae'r gwahaniaeth rhwng hwn a Chynllun Llinol yn wirioneddol fach, yr hyn na allwn ei ddweud am Gyfyngiadau Cynllun. Cynllun mwy cymhleth ond mae'r canlyniadau yr un fath, mae Cynllun Cyfyngiadau gwastad yn arafach na'r Cynllun Llinol nythog.

Pa un sy'n well LinearLayout neu RelativeLayout?

Mae Relativelayout yn fwy effeithiol na Linearlayout. O'r fan hon: Camsyniad cyffredin yw bod defnyddio'r strwythurau gosodiad sylfaenol yn arwain at y cynlluniau mwyaf effeithlon. Fodd bynnag, mae angen cychwyn, gosod a lluniadu pob teclyn a chynllun rydych chi'n ei ychwanegu at eich cais.

Pam mae cynllun cyfyngiad yn gyflymach?

Canlyniadau mesur: Mae ConstraintLayout yn gyflymach

Fel y dengys y canlyniadau hyn, Mae ConstraintLayout yn debygol o fod yn fwy perfformiadol na chynlluniau traddodiadol. Ar ben hynny, mae gan ConstraintLayout nodweddion eraill sy'n eich helpu i adeiladu cynlluniau cymhleth a pherfformiwr, fel y trafodwyd ym buddion adran gwrthrychau ConstraintLayout.

Pa gynllun sydd orau yn Android?

Cludfwyd

  • Mae LinearLayout yn berffaith ar gyfer arddangos golygfeydd mewn rhes neu golofn sengl. …
  • Defnyddiwch RelativeLayout, neu hyd yn oed yn well ConstraintLayout, os oes angen i chi osod barn mewn perthynas â barn brodyr a chwiorydd neu farn rhieni.
  • Mae CoordinatorLayout yn caniatáu ichi nodi'r ymddygiad a'r rhyngweithio â'i farn plentyn.

Pam mae cynllun cymharol yn well na LinearLayout?

RelativeLayout - RelativeLayout yn ffordd fwy cymhleth na LinearLayout, felly mae'n darparu llawer mwy o swyddogaethau. Rhoddir golygfeydd, fel yr awgryma'r enw, mewn perthynas â'i gilydd. FrameLayout - Mae'n ymddwyn fel un gwrthrych ac mae ei farn plant yn gorgyffwrdd dros ei gilydd.

Pam mae'n well gennym ni gyfyngiadau ConstraintLayout yn Android?

Prif fantais ConstraintLayout yw yn caniatáu ichi wneud cynlluniau mawr a chymhleth gyda hierarchaeth golygfa wastad. Dim grwpiau gweld nythu fel y tu mewn i RelativeLayout neu LinearLayout ac ati. Gallwch wneud UI Ymatebol ar gyfer android gan ddefnyddio ConstraintLayout a'i fwy hyblyg o'i gymharu â RelativeLayout.

Pam mae'n well gennym gynllun cyfyngiad?

Mae'r Golygydd Cynllun yn defnyddio cyfyngiadau i bennu lleoliad elfen UI yn y cynllun. Mae cyfyngiad yn cynrychioli cysylltiad neu aliniad â golygfa arall, cynllun y rhiant, neu ganllaw anweledig. Gallwch greu'r cyfyngiadau â llaw, fel rydyn ni'n eu dangos yn nes ymlaen, neu'n awtomatig gan ddefnyddio'r offeryn Autoconnect.

Ydy ConstraintLayout yn well na RelativeLayout?

Mae gan ConstraintLayout hierarchaeth gwedd gwastad yn wahanol i gynlluniau eraill, felly yn perfformio'n well na chynllun cymharol. Ie, dyma fantais fwyaf Cynllun Cyfyngiadau, yr unig gynllun unigol all drin eich UI. Ble yn y cynllun Perthynol roedd angen cynlluniau nythu lluosog arnoch chi (LinearLayout + RelativeLayout).

Ble mae cynlluniau wedi'u gosod yn Android?

Mae ffeiliau cynllun yn cael eu storio yn “Res-> cynllun” yn y cymhwysiad Android. Pan fyddwn yn agor adnodd y cymhwysiad rydym yn dod o hyd i ffeiliau cynllun y cymhwysiad Android. Gallwn greu cynlluniau yn y ffeil XML neu yn y ffeil Java yn rhaglennol.

Beth yw ffeil XML yn Android?

Iaith Markup eXtensible, neu XML: Iaith marcio a grëwyd fel ffordd safonol i amgodio data mewn cymwysiadau ar y we. Mae cymwysiadau Android yn defnyddio XML i greu ffeiliau cynllun. Yn wahanol i HTML, mae XML yn achos-sensitif, yn ei gwneud yn ofynnol i bob tag gael ei gau, ac yn cadw gofod gwyn.

Hoffi'r swydd hon? Rhannwch â'ch ffrindiau:
OS Heddiw